Australian under 18’s Championship Wrap-Up Kaleb Walding has taken the only medal for Western Australia as the Under 18’s Championships finals were played today at Taren Point, New South Wales.
Walding faced a tough test against a rising star of bowls in NSW’s Jono Davis who also had the home ground support. Walding wasn’t daunted however as he began superbly with his draw game to the fore he raced to a 7-1 lead early. The skill of Davis then began to show as he started to counter with some good draw bowls himself and when needed took out Kaleb’s closest bowls with extreme accuracy to race to a 17-8 lead over the next half dozen ends. Kaleb played many good bowls which just missed the jack or shot bowl and can be considered a touch unlucky on many ends, he fought out the contest well but when trailing 19-12 Davis played the match winning bowls with a great conversion followed up by a top draw shot to secure the two shots needed for the title.

In the other disciplines the Boys Triples team of Patrick Quinlan, Marcus SImpson and Cory Day played well in the Bronze medal matched but were just edged out in the late stages by South Australia 17-16. The boys Fours finished in sixth place and the Pairs fifth. For the girls Georgia Cant finished sixth in her singles event, the Fours also finished sixth whilst the Pairs and Triples both won their final to finish fifth.
